Все сервисы Хабра

Сообщество IT-специалистов

Ответы на любые вопросы об IT

Профессиональное развитие в IT

Удаленная работа для IT-специалистов

Войти на сайт
  • Все вопросы
  • Все теги
  • Пользователи

Хабр Q&A — вопросы и ответы для IT-специалистов

Получайте ответы на вопросы по любой теме из области IT от специалистов в этой теме.

Узнать больше
другие проекты хабра
  • Хабр
  • Карьера
  • Фриланс
Задать вопрос

Василий Петров

Нуб
  • 1
    вклад
  • 109
    вопросов
  • 16
    ответов
  • 63%
    решений
Лайки
  • Информация
  • Ответы
  • Вопросы
  • Комментарии
  • Подписки
  • Нравится
  • Достижения
  • Как найти на фото черты лица человека и аксессуары?

    2ord
    Капитан Пронин @2ord
    https://azure.microsoft.com/en-us/services/cogniti... и, возможно, другие face recognition API.
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Как найти на фото черты лица человека и аксессуары?

    netrox
    netrox @netrox
    Tensorflow
    Ответ написан более трёх лет назад
    1 комментарий
    1 комментарий
  • Как получить из базы данных ВСЕ значения столбца "А" WHERE "В" = "far"?

    MrKMV34 @MrKMV34
    Превозмогая трудности
    Скорее всего только одна строка и подходит под условие, или как вариант вы используете не ту функцию для получения результат, попробуйте PDO fetchAll или fetch_all
    Ответ написан более трёх лет назад
    2 комментария
    2 комментария
  • Безопасно ли записывать "секретные" данные в txt-файл с именем из кракозябр (например salkgkawj2145lkjsalfkj@24lkjl), который открыт для чтения?

    DVoropaev @DVoropaev
    Ставлю + к карме на хабре за ответы на вопросы
    в случае компрометации сервера данные не будут защищены
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Безопасно ли записывать "секретные" данные в txt-файл с именем из кракозябр (например salkgkawj2145lkjsalfkj@24lkjl), который открыт для чтения?

    Алексей Сергеев @SergeevAI
    Секретные настройки, ключи и пароли нужно писать в переменные окружения.
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Безопасно ли записывать "секретные" данные в txt-файл с именем из кракозябр (например salkgkawj2145lkjsalfkj@24lkjl), который открыт для чтения?

    CityCat4
    CityCat4 @CityCat4 Куратор тега Информационная безопасность
    Жил-был у бабушки серенький троллик...
    Любой вопрос с текстом "безопасно ли..." начинается с прото-вопроса "от кого я защищаюсь?". Раз есть "безопасность", значит есть и "опасность", не? Так вот кто представляет "опасность"? Хакер Вася с тырнета? Админ сервера? Товарищ майор?
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Безопасно ли записывать "секретные" данные в txt-файл с именем из кракозябр (например salkgkawj2145lkjsalfkj@24lkjl), который открыт для чтения?

    syschel
    Alexander @syschel
    freelance/python/django/backend
    Не безопасно, вспомним утечки всех СМСок у крупных сотовых операторов лет 5 назад.

    Можно хранить в тхт файлах, но раз есть пхп на сервере, то через него и отдавать. То есть "база" из файлов лежит в папке, к которой из вне не попасть, но сам пхп может смотреть папку и вычитывать файлы. Вот этот пхп пускай на время сессии и выдаёт контент файлов. Этот же пхп файл определяет и права на доступ к данным, если там многопользовательский вариант или просто парольный доступ.
    Через мод_реврайт, можете симулировать расширение .txt в адресной строке, а через контент тип формат text.
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Как из php в js передать каждое значение переменной из цикла?

    Shutik
    Pavel @Shutik
    Погромист халявщик
    Самое простое - передать массив из php в js в виде json (const data = <?=json_encode($some_array);?>)
    и в js работайте уже с ним, например:
    var data = {'1': 'one data', '2': 'two data'}; //получившийся json из массива в php
    
    $('button').click(function(){
      var id = $(this).attr('id');
      var value = data[id] ? data[id] : 'empty';
      alert(value);
    });
    Ответ написан более трёх лет назад
    1 комментарий
    1 комментарий
  • Как работают уведомления toster'a?

    lidacriss
    Nick Sdk @lidacriss
    wtf
    примерно вот так
    $(document).on("click", ".event__checkbox", function () {
            (function (cb) {
                cb.prop("checked") ? cb.closest("@event_item").addClass("events-list__item_checked") : cb.closest("@event_item").removeClass("events-list__item_checked");
                cb.prop("checked") ? cb.closest("@event_checker").attr({title: "Пометить как прочитанное"}) : cb.closest("@event_checker").attr({title: "Пометить как непрочитанное"});
                $.post("tracker/feed_mark_seen_event", {
                    event_id: cb.data("event_id"),
                    state: cb.prop("checked") ? 1 : 0
                }, "json").fail(fail_func)
            })($(this))
        });
    Ответ написан более трёх лет назад
    1 комментарий
    1 комментарий
  • Купил домен .ru, а потом нашел такой же только .com. Что делать? Сильно ли это помешает?

    Golets @Golets
    Ничего страшного нет, особенно если учесть, что сайты на разную тематику - это ведь просто замечательно! Доменных зон огромное множество и больше проблем у Вас, если Вы попадётесь на их крючок, вызовут два типа мошенников, особенно если сайт будет более-менее популярен:
    1. Ребята, которые будут копировать дизайн Вашего сайта и размещаеть свои ссылки/платёжные реквизиты. Фишинг классический. Они будут регать домены вида domain.xyz в зонах, о существовании которых Вы, скорее всего, не подозревали.
    2. Ребята, которые будут предлагать Вам же доменное имя вида domain.kz за безумные деньги, мол Ваши конкуренты хотят эти домены, но они их проанализировали, заняли для Вас и рекомендуют приобрести, пока аренда не кончилась. Почему-то часто предлагают азиатские домены .asia и .cn, несмотря на то, что для владения таким доменом нужно быть резидентом азии.

    Не ведитесь. Вам не нужны домены во всех возможных зонах, а о существовании фишингового сайта проще предупредить пользователей по электронной почте или даже на главной странице сайта.
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Как получить id поста скрипту, находящемуся вне wp loop, и вообще в другом файле?

    ой всё @AnneSmith
    самая ленивая
    передавать параметр вместе с сессией
    Ответ написан более трёх лет назад
    3 комментария
    3 комментария
  • Какую краудфандинговую платформу выбрать?

    Moon_Lobster
    Филипп Грр @Moon_Lobster
    Инвестор
    Все зависит от целевой аудитории - наши или запад? краудинвестинг это или принцип кикстартера? что за стартап? много переменных.
    Из русских стартап площадок все на слуху в принципе, можете посмотреть ответы на тостере либо просто посерчить гугл.
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Какую краудфандинговую платформу выбрать?

    Optimuss
    Влад Петров @Optimuss
    Отвечу на вопросы по инвестициям
    Кикстартер дает неплохие результаты.
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Какую краудфандинговую платформу выбрать?

    awdemme @awdemme
    Дык это же смотря кто аудитория.
    Наши или общемироваия.

    Если вы просто перейдете на тег, который сами и указали в своем вопросе - то увидете просто кладезь информации
    https://toster.ru/tag/%D0%BA%D1%80%D0%B0%D1%83%D0%...
    Ответ написан более трёх лет назад
    1 комментарий
    1 комментарий
  • Какую краудфандинговую платформу выбрать?

    Impeeeery @Impeeeery
    жуй. куй.
    своим опытом - мне нигде не дали.
    в общем вернусь когда сам достигну такого, что им страшно станет
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Как php функцию записать в переменную?

    webinar
    Максим Тимофеев @webinar Куратор тега PHP
    Учим yii: https://youtu.be/-WRMlGHLgRg
    $abc = (function_exists('wp_ulike'))?wp_ulike('get'):0;
    echo $abc;
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Как php функцию записать в переменную?

    betal @betal
    php.net/manual/ru/language.types.callable.php
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
  • Как php функцию записать в переменную?

    D3lphi @D3lphi
    $abc = function() {
       if(function_exists('wp_ulike')) return wp_ulike('get'); // Понятия не имею, что делает эта функция в вашем wp, но, наверное, стоит возвращать результат, если вы хотите выводить его через echo.
    };
    
    echo $abc();
    Ответ написан более трёх лет назад
    3 комментария
    3 комментария
  • Как отключить кеширование для некоторых объектов в wordpress (WP Super Cache)?

    deniscopro
    Денис Янчевский @deniscopro Куратор тега WordPress
    WordPress-разработчик, denisco.pro
    Примерно так:
    define( 'DYNAMIC_CACHE_TEST_TAG', '' ); // Change this to a secret placeholder tag
    if ( DYNAMIC_CACHE_TEST_TAG != '' ) {
    	function dynamic_cache_test_safety( $safety ) {
    		return 1;
    	}
    	add_cacheaction( 'wpsc_cachedata_safety', 'dynamic_cache_test_safety' );
    	function dynamic_cache_test_filter( &$cachedata) {
    		return str_replace( DYNAMIC_CACHE_TEST_TAG, "<!-- Hello world at " . date( 'H:i:s' ) . " -->", $cachedata );
    	}
    	add_cacheaction( 'wpsc_cachedata', 'dynamic_cache_test_filter' );
    	function dynamic_cache_test_template_tag() {
    		echo DYNAMIC_CACHE_TEST_TAG; // This is the template tag
    	}
    	function dynamic_cache_test_init() {
    		add_action( 'wp_footer', 'dynamic_cache_test_template_tag' );
    	}
    	add_cacheaction( 'add_cacheaction', 'dynamic_cache_test_init' );
    }

    Задаете свой DYNAMIC_CACHE_TEST_TAG, в нужном месте шаблона его вставляете, соответственно, плагин закеширует страницу вместе с значением константы DYNAMIC_CACHE_TEST_TAG, а потом с помощью хука wpsc_cachedata делаете замену на вывод Вашей функции.

    Больше примеров и подробностей тут.

    P.S. И там вроде надо было с галочками в настройках плагина поиграться, толи поздняя инициализация или как-то так. Там вроде на странице настроек плагина написано про это.
    Ответ написан более трёх лет назад
    17 комментариев
    17 комментариев
  • Есть смысл смены префикса БД WP?

    secsite
    Site Developer @secsite
    Безопасные и быстрые сайты
    Сейчас стоит стандартный префикс ВП. Читал, что его лучше менять.

    Какое причины объясняют "лучшесть"? Наверняка что-то лапочут про безопасность? :) Нет, на безопасность это никак не влияет. Это только для удобства, особенно если несколько сайтов.
    Это имеет смысл делать сразу при создании сайта. На работающем такие манипуляции весьма рискованны. И если вдруг возникнет желание поменять, то делать это нужно только спец плагином.
    Ответ написан более трёх лет назад
    Комментировать
    Комментировать
Оценили как «Нравится»
  • 1
  • 2
  • 3
  • 4
  • Следующие →
Самые активные сегодня
  • vabka
    Василий Банников
    • 9 ответов
    • 0 вопросов
  • sasmoney
    sasmoney
    • 9 ответов
    • 0 вопросов
  • Drno
    • 5 ответов
    • 0 вопросов
  • GNUBack
    • 5 ответов
    • 0 вопросов
  • nedosekinstanislav
    Stanislav
    • 4 ответа
    • 0 вопросов
  • Sanes
    Sanes
    • 4 ответа
    • 0 вопросов
  • © Habr
  • О сервисе
  • Правила
  • Обратная связь
  • Блог

Войдите на сайт

Чтобы задать вопрос и получить на него квалифицированный ответ.
Войти через центр авторизации